Interface Image.ServiceAsync
-
- All Superinterfaces:
Maskable
,ResultLimitable
,ServiceAsync
- Enclosing class:
- Image
public static interface Image.ServiceAsync extends ServiceAsync
-
-
Method Summary
-
Methods inherited from interface com.softlayer.api.ResultLimitable
getLastResponseTotalItemCount, getResultLimit, setResultLimit
-
-
-
-
Method Detail
-
withNewMask
Image.Mask withNewMask()
Description copied from interface:Maskable
Overwrite the existing mask on this service with a new one and return it- Specified by:
withNewMask
in interfaceMaskable
-
withMask
Image.Mask withMask()
Description copied from interface:Maskable
Use the existing mask on this service or create it if not present
-
setMask
void setMask(Image.Mask mask)
-
editObject
Future<?> editObject(Image templateObject, ResponseHandler<Boolean> callback)
-
getAvailableBootModes
Future<List<String>> getAvailableBootModes()
Async version ofImage.Service.getAvailableBootModes()
-
getAvailableBootModes
Future<?> getAvailableBootModes(ResponseHandler<List<String>> callback)
-
getObject
Future<Image> getObject()
Async version ofImage.Service.getObject()
-
getObject
Future<?> getObject(ResponseHandler<Image> callback)
-
getPublicIsoImages
Future<List<Image>> getPublicIsoImages()
Async version ofImage.Service.getPublicIsoImages()
-
getPublicIsoImages
Future<?> getPublicIsoImages(ResponseHandler<List<Image>> callback)
-
getBillingItem
Future<Image> getBillingItem()
Async version ofImage.Service.getBillingItem()
-
getBillingItem
Future<?> getBillingItem(ResponseHandler<Image> callback)
Async callback version ofImage.Service.getBillingItem()
-
getBlockDevices
Future<List<Device>> getBlockDevices()
Async version ofImage.Service.getBlockDevices()
-
getBlockDevices
Future<?> getBlockDevices(ResponseHandler<List<Device>> callback)
Async callback version ofImage.Service.getBlockDevices()
-
getBootableVolumeFlag
Future<Boolean> getBootableVolumeFlag()
Async version ofImage.Service.getBootableVolumeFlag()
-
getBootableVolumeFlag
Future<?> getBootableVolumeFlag(ResponseHandler<Boolean> callback)
Async callback version ofImage.Service.getBootableVolumeFlag()
-
getCloudInitFlag
Future<Boolean> getCloudInitFlag()
Async version ofImage.Service.getCloudInitFlag()
-
getCloudInitFlag
Future<?> getCloudInitFlag(ResponseHandler<Boolean> callback)
Async callback version ofImage.Service.getCloudInitFlag()
-
getCoalescedDiskImages
Future<List<Image>> getCoalescedDiskImages()
Async version ofImage.Service.getCoalescedDiskImages()
-
getCoalescedDiskImages
Future<?> getCoalescedDiskImages(ResponseHandler<List<Image>> callback)
Async callback version ofImage.Service.getCoalescedDiskImages()
-
getCopyOnWriteFlag
Future<Boolean> getCopyOnWriteFlag()
Async version ofImage.Service.getCopyOnWriteFlag()
-
getCopyOnWriteFlag
Future<?> getCopyOnWriteFlag(ResponseHandler<Boolean> callback)
Async callback version ofImage.Service.getCopyOnWriteFlag()
-
getDiskFileExtension
Future<String> getDiskFileExtension()
Async version ofImage.Service.getDiskFileExtension()
-
getDiskFileExtension
Future<?> getDiskFileExtension(ResponseHandler<String> callback)
Async callback version ofImage.Service.getDiskFileExtension()
-
getDiskImageStorageGroup
Future<Group> getDiskImageStorageGroup()
Async version ofImage.Service.getDiskImageStorageGroup()
-
getDiskImageStorageGroup
Future<?> getDiskImageStorageGroup(ResponseHandler<Group> callback)
Async callback version ofImage.Service.getDiskImageStorageGroup()
-
getImportedDiskType
Future<String> getImportedDiskType()
Async version ofImage.Service.getImportedDiskType()
-
getImportedDiskType
Future<?> getImportedDiskType(ResponseHandler<String> callback)
Async callback version ofImage.Service.getImportedDiskType()
-
getIsEncrypted
Future<Boolean> getIsEncrypted()
Async version ofImage.Service.getIsEncrypted()
-
getIsEncrypted
Future<?> getIsEncrypted(ResponseHandler<Boolean> callback)
Async callback version ofImage.Service.getIsEncrypted()
-
getLocalDiskFlag
Future<Boolean> getLocalDiskFlag()
Async version ofImage.Service.getLocalDiskFlag()
-
getLocalDiskFlag
Future<?> getLocalDiskFlag(ResponseHandler<Boolean> callback)
Async callback version ofImage.Service.getLocalDiskFlag()
-
getMetadataFlag
Future<Boolean> getMetadataFlag()
Async version ofImage.Service.getMetadataFlag()
-
getMetadataFlag
Future<?> getMetadataFlag(ResponseHandler<Boolean> callback)
Async callback version ofImage.Service.getMetadataFlag()
-
getSoftwareReferences
Future<List<Software>> getSoftwareReferences()
Async version ofImage.Service.getSoftwareReferences()
-
getSoftwareReferences
Future<?> getSoftwareReferences(ResponseHandler<List<Software>> callback)
Async callback version ofImage.Service.getSoftwareReferences()
-
getSourceDiskImage
Future<Image> getSourceDiskImage()
Async version ofImage.Service.getSourceDiskImage()
-
getSourceDiskImage
Future<?> getSourceDiskImage(ResponseHandler<Image> callback)
Async callback version ofImage.Service.getSourceDiskImage()
-
getStorageGroupDetails
Future<StorageGroupDetails> getStorageGroupDetails()
Async version ofImage.Service.getStorageGroupDetails()
-
getStorageGroupDetails
Future<?> getStorageGroupDetails(ResponseHandler<StorageGroupDetails> callback)
Async callback version ofImage.Service.getStorageGroupDetails()
-
getStorageGroups
Future<List<Group>> getStorageGroups()
Async version ofImage.Service.getStorageGroups()
-
getStorageGroups
Future<?> getStorageGroups(ResponseHandler<List<Group>> callback)
Async callback version ofImage.Service.getStorageGroups()
-
getStorageRepository
Future<Repository> getStorageRepository()
Async version ofImage.Service.getStorageRepository()
-
getStorageRepository
Future<?> getStorageRepository(ResponseHandler<Repository> callback)
Async callback version ofImage.Service.getStorageRepository()
-
getStorageRepositoryType
Future<Type> getStorageRepositoryType()
Async version ofImage.Service.getStorageRepositoryType()
-
getStorageRepositoryType
Future<?> getStorageRepositoryType(ResponseHandler<Type> callback)
Async callback version ofImage.Service.getStorageRepositoryType()
-
getSupportedHardware
Future<String> getSupportedHardware()
Async version ofImage.Service.getSupportedHardware()
-
getSupportedHardware
Future<?> getSupportedHardware(ResponseHandler<String> callback)
Async callback version ofImage.Service.getSupportedHardware()
-
getTemplateBlockDevice
Future<Template> getTemplateBlockDevice()
Async version ofImage.Service.getTemplateBlockDevice()
-
getTemplateBlockDevice
Future<?> getTemplateBlockDevice(ResponseHandler<Template> callback)
Async callback version ofImage.Service.getTemplateBlockDevice()
-
getType
Future<Type> getType()
Async version ofImage.Service.getType()
-
getType
Future<?> getType(ResponseHandler<Type> callback)
Async callback version ofImage.Service.getType()
-
-